Key Plays: 9:20 DAL: Smith 60-yd rush TD 28:20 DAL: Novacek 22-yd rec from Aikman 33:40 DAL: Irvin 7-yd rec TD from Aikman 44:40 DAL: Smith 1-yd rush TD 59:15 DAL: Blocked New York FG attempt 1:18:10 DAL: K. Williams 21-yd rec from Aikman 1:19:25 DAL: Smith 28-yd rush 1:20:50 DAL: Smith 1-yd rush TD 1:25:05 DAL: Marion INT 1:29:15 DAL: Novacek 20-yd rec from Aikman/NYG: Douglass 5-yd fumble ret 1:45:25 DAL: Irvin 43-yd rec from Aikman 1:47:00 DAL: Smith 1-yd rush TD 1:52:50 DAL: S. Williams 20-yd rush Key Stats: DAL: Troy Aikman 15/20 pass, 228 yds, 1 TD Emmitt Smith 21 car, 163 yds, 4 TD Michael Irvin 7 rec (11 targets), 109 yds, 1 TD NYG: Dave Brown 20/34 pass, 155 yds, 1 INT Rodney Hampton 14 car, 48 yds Chris Calloway 3 rec, 35 yds Mike Sherrard 4 rec (11 targets), 32 yds
